<h2>Entertainment and Charitable Applications of RF Tags</h2>
The use of RF tags extends far beyond warehouses. A highly entertaining application is in major marathon events. Participants wear bibs with embedded RF tags, allowing fans and family to track their real-time location and progress on a large screen or app, adding a thrilling, interactive layer to the spectator experience. Furthermore, RF tags play a crucial role in supporting charitable causes. For instance, in wildlife conservation, researchers attach RF tags to endangered animals like sea turtles or rhinos. This allows for non-invasive monitoring of migration patterns, habitat use, and protection against poaching, directly contributing to preservation efforts.

<h4>Sample Product Specifications (Reference Data)</h4>
* **Chip Model:** Impinj Monza R6-P
* **Frequency:** 860-960 MHz (UHF)
* **Protocol:** EPCglobal UHF Class 1 Gen 2 (ISO 18000-6C)
* **Memory:** 96-bit EPC, 64-bit TID, 32-bit User memory
* **Read Range:** Up to 10 meters (dependent on reader and environment)
* **Dimensions:** 100mm x 20mm x 0.5mm (Inlay)
